Advertisement Every ...May 23, 2022 · A major difference between white gold and yellow gold is the metals used to alloy them. White gold is a blend of gold and silvery-white metals such as palladium, platinum, manganese, or nickel. On the other hand, yellow gold is a fusion of gold and warm-colored metals like copper and zinc. This retains the characteristic golden hue we know. Unplated white gold and yellow gold are equally easy to maintain. But because rhodium plating wears off over time, rhodium-plated white gold rings typically need replating after every 1-2 years of regular wear to keep their white outer finish looking bright and even. The cost is around $60 to $120 per treatment.White gold is more scratch-resistant than sterling silver. The scratch resistance of white gold jewelry is partly due to rhodium plating. In addition to strengthening and protecting your white gold piece, rhodium plating gives it a palladium-like hue and shine. White gold may be more expensive than yellow gold, not because of the gold content, but due to the cost of the additional alloyed metals, like palladium, and processes such as rhodium plating. Essentially, a white gold alloy (e.g., an 18k white gold ring) consists of 75% pure yellow gold and 25% other metals, such as nickel, zinc, or palladium. However, a white gold and nickel alloy is worth less than a white gold and palladium alloy, as the latter contains more expensive metal.Feb 15, 2024 · White gold and yellow gold of the same karat weight have about the same value. If you were to sell either for scrap, you would get about the same value from a gold buyer. As a result, the slightly yellow-coloured alloy metal underneath the rhodium coating will start to show.Gold with a lower karat ratings, such as 14K or 9K contain higher ratios of base metals such as Silver, Palladium, Nickel or Zinc in their alloy. 24K is pure gold in which one karat is 24ths of gold. Therefore…. 9k Gold is 9/24 = 37.5% Gold. 14K is 14/24 = 58.3% Gold. 18K= 18/24 = 75% Gold, and so on….White Gold vs Yellow Gold. Rose gold and yellow …4 days ago · This stamp means that the piece contains at least 14K of pure gold per 24 parts, no less. 14K 585, or simply “585.”. This stamp refers to the amount of gold in the alloy per 1,000 units. 14K gold contains 58.3% pure gold, or 583 grams per thousand, and as such uses a “585” stamp to show its purity. The purity of gold is usually expressed in terms of “karat”, commonly confused with gem weight which is expressed in ‘carats’ (1/5 gram), abbreviated “ct”. Karat is a traditional expression of gold purity with 24 Karat (24K) being 100% pure gold. 18K gold is 18/24 th’s pure or 75%, 14K is 14/24th’s and so on.The Yukon Gold has golden brown skin with shallow eyes, while the gold potato is identifiable by its smooth, thin and light-colored skin.
